Some homes just invite you to slow down the minute you step in. Walking into this five bedroom villa over at Rahat in Mudon, I actually caught myself pausing in the front hall, just noticing the quiet. Maybe it's something about the way the rooms pull your attention forward, or the low morning sun coming through the big windows. It just feels like a place you'd want to come home to after a day out in Dubai.
You get this sense of space all around you. Converted from a four to five bedroom layout, so there's just a bit more room for everyone to find their corner. The living area opens up in a way that never feels cramped. Sometimes I think, in villas this size, it's all about whether the flow feels right. Here, honestly, you can walk from the kitchen out to the terrace and it feels easy, nothing awkward. And the kitchen isn't just staged to impress either. It is closed, which means if you actually like to cook, you will appreciate being able to keep things separate. Plenty of storage, lots of spots to prep dinner, serious appliances. I could see someone actually stirring soup here, not just popping in for a coffee.
You will probably want to spend time outside though. There is something about the backyard here, with its green grass and the way the pool sits just right on the corner plot. Owners have lived here themselves, so you can see the kind of care that's gone in. It is not one of those places that just gets built and left empty. The pool and jacuzzi both are tucked in, so even if you are relaxing out there you do not feel exposed. Sometimes when the evening air cools down, I'd imagine turning on the pool lights and just sitting back. There is a whole outdoor kitchen too, which feels like a real bonus, especially if you like having friends over for late lunches that go on until it is almost dark. The BBQ spot comes with lots of space for people to chat while they cook, and honestly the seating area is just where you can see yourself reading or doing nothing for a while.
Upstairs the bedrooms are exactly as you would hope. Not all the same size, which is nice, and the main suite is the kind of space you start picturing your own things in. The windows are big enough that you nearly always catch some sun, and the wardrobes do not feel like an afterthought either. The bathrooms have been upgraded pretty thoughtfully as well, so you never feel like anything was an add on. The finishes give everything a touch of elegance without being over the top or showy.
From the upstairs terrace, the view sits just above the treetops and rooftops in Rahat. Some days you just want to walk out and take a breath, look over your bit of Dubai and not do much else. In the mornings, you'll probably spot people walking dogs or kids with bikes. There's enough space out here for everyone to stretch out a bit, and yet the coffee shop or the Mudon center is never too far. The community itself is one people tend to stay in for a while, and you'll notice families out and about most evenings.
It is one of those villas where it is easy to picture actual living, not just visiting. Move in is ready as soon as September, and with owner occupancy, everything just feels cared for. With about four thousand seven hundred fifty five square feet of built up area on this seven thousand square foot corner plot, plus those outdoor spaces and all the upgrades, it is pretty rare to find something put together like this in Rahat.
